Transaction 2e82714981407f5b9eebc25b9fd10382ec4e69e8c1f8b202edf55c87b35bbfd4

3 Input
1 Outputs
  • 2e82714981407f5b9eebc25b9fd10382ec4e69e8c1f8b202edf55c87b35bbfd4:0
  • value  1614514
    address  3By4R8eK4Gdn6AUfNTthrHCwHmuLWoy1qz